Attic Bathroom Remodeling in West Chester, PA
Attic bathroom remodeling involves transforming an unused or underutilized attic space into a functional and comfortable bathroom. This service typically covers projects such as adding new bathrooms, upgrading existing layouts, installing fixtures, improving ventilation, and enhancing lighting. Homeowners often seek attic bathroom remodels to maximize space efficiency, increase property value, or create a private bathroom suite in a convenient upstairs location.
Before requesting an attic bathroom remodel, property owners usually want to understand key considerations such as structural modifications, plumbing and electrical requirements, and insulation needs. It’s important to evaluate whether the attic can support the weight of new fixtures and to plan for proper ventilation and moisture control. Clear communication about project scope, budget, and timeline helps ensure the finished space meets expectations and integrates seamlessly with the rest of the home.

Attic Bathroom Remodeling Questions
What types of attic bathroom remodels are common? Common projects include adding a new bathroom, modernizing existing spaces, and expanding for better functionality.
Are there design options suitable for attic bathrooms? Yes, options range from space-efficient fixtures to custom storage solutions that maximize limited space.
What should property owners consider before remodeling an attic bathroom? It's important to evaluate ceiling height, ventilation needs, and access points to ensure a safe and functional design.
How can attic bathroom remodeling improve property value? Upgrading an attic bathroom can enhance usability and appeal, potentially increasing the property's overall value.
